Should I take Oroes with anemia?

Should I take oroes with anemia? I take this drug for more than two weeks. I have side effects

Anemia is not a contraindication to the use of Oroes and does not increase the likelihood of its side effects. Side effects can occur with any medicine and usually disappear spontaneously within the first few weeks. If you have observed any side effects of the drug, you should report them. Reporting side effects allows you to gather more information about the safety of medicines and update data about them, which can help other patients in the future.
